Q - We have several locations that are spread out geographically. How can you save us money and assure quality service at every location?
A - Large organizations have a tendency to macro-manage their facility operations – cost reviews are done monthly or longer, facility cost data is not broken out and on-site facility inspections happen when a problem occurs. Keith & Keith Corrections, on the other hand, will micro-manage each facility’s operations for you. We have cultivated reliable relationships with service-oriented companies across the country and we know what facility services cost in different geographic locations. Each and every invoice from every facility will be reviewed for validity and completion prior to payment. We recommend and will implement, if approved, use of a computerized work order and preventive maintenance system. These systems track and report on all service requests and preventive maintenance duties from the moment the work order is issued to the time the request is completed satisfactorily, as well as labor scheduling and equipment inventory and maintenance logging. This information can be valuable for warranty repairs and replacement. Furthermore, our management will perform regularly scheduled inspections of each facility. The inspection will be documented, service requests will be issued, if necessary, and the inspection reports will be used as reference in the budgeting process so needed maintenance is not deferred another year.

Q - How can Keith & Keith Corrections manage our correctional facilities any better than we?
A - Managing correctional facilities is generally not the core business of your entity and is usually covered as a side job for one or a few individuals. Your primary focus has been on the key functions of what makes you successful - protection of citizens and their property. After you have worried about all of the core functions of your office, you may think about your correctional facility. This often results in reactive management, not a proactive effort to minimize costs and maximize the life and value of your real estate assets.
Our core business is correctional facility management. This is our profession and what every individual in our organization was hired to do. Keith and Keith Corrections has a broad spectrum of real estate experts from licensed electricians and HVAC mechanics to seasoned correctional administrators. Every professional in our organization is available to support the staff managing your facilities. Staff meetings at all levels of our organization are conducted on a regular schedule for optimum communication and to resolve facility issues with a team approach. Furthermore, our people provide state-of-the-art, proactive management through continued education and active involvement and leadership in national, industry-leading groups such as ACA, AJA, NSA, BOMA and IREM.
